Transaction 15198384d57ef82ad988a4fef111cc8353fe3cee9e7291399804cb000ad4e163
1 Input
1 Output
-
15198384d57ef82ad988a4fef111cc8353fe3cee9e7291399804cb000ad4e163:0
- value
- 551194
- script pubkey
- OP_0 OP_PUSHBYTES_20 dddb4c032a4d74d637ca22972fdd61bc21525884
- address
- bc1qmhd5cqe2f46dvd72y2tjlhtphss4ykyyfu09dl